    Golden Belt Bank Scholarship

    Urgency: LowModerate

    The Golden Belt Bank Scholarship offers $1,000 to students at Morgan Community College in Colorado who are residents of Morgan County and pursuing a professional certification or associate degree in business.

    Who can apply

    • Must be a resident of Morgan County, Colorado
    • Must attend Morgan Community College
    • Must be a community college student, college freshman, or sophomore
    • Must seek a professional certification or associate degree
    • Preference for students studying finance or business administration
